CHI can refer to several different technologies or concepts, making it ambiguous without further context. Some possibilities include: * **Computer-Human Interaction (HCI):** This is the most common meaning. It is a field of study focusing on the design and evaluation of interactive computing systems for human use. It encompasses user interface design, usability testing, and understanding human behavior in relation to technology. HCI aims to make technology more accessible, efficient, and enjoyable for users. * **CHI Conference:** This is the premier international conference on Computer-Human Interaction. It is organized by ACM SIGCHI (Special Interest Group on Computer-Human Interaction). * **Other context specific meanings:** CHI may be an acronym specific to a company, project, or research area. Without more information, it is impossible to determine what specific technology is being referred to.
